School Facts

Hartnell College, founded in 1920, is a public, coeducational, two-year institution. Its campus is located in Salinas, California.

Official website Visit website
Application link Apply online
Public/private Public
Campus enrollment 17,951
Established in 1920
Coeducational Coeducational

Campus in Salinas (population: 157,596).

  • Campus Setting: Small-medium city
